              I saw get up kids open for JEW in early '97 Woodson had just came out. Antarctica (Eric Richter from Christy Front Drive) was the opening act. My friend put the show on we used to be close with Jim Adkins. GUK blew the doors off the stage and JEW almost got booed off the crowd started chanting for GUK to come back out. Eric Richter came out and sang with JEW when they played "Digits" overall it was a great night.
